In his capacity as a consulting detective, Sherlock Holmes and his companion Dr Watson invariably find themselves travelling a good deal by train, and it is this which links the seemingly disparate events in one of the most fraught episodes in Holmes's career. A 'wheelchair mob' plans a series of daring gem heists, and ghosts are allegedly committing theft! Amid murder, poisoning and seances, someone is also threatening the faithful landlady, Mrs Hudson. Can Holmes get to the bottom of the mystery and bring the criminals to justice?
